So for example: Hydrazine, which has a molecular formula of N2H4 will have an empirical formula of NH2, and Glucose that has a molecular formula of C6H12O6 will have an empirical formula of CH2O. Empirical formulae are the standard for ionic compounds, such as CaCl 2, and for macromolecules, such as SiO 2.An empirical formula makes no reference to isomerism, structure, or absolute number of atoms.The term empirical refers to the … The molecular formula is always a whole number ratio of the empirical formula. The empirical formula mass for this compound is approximately 30 amu (the sum of 12 amu for one C atom, 2 amu for two H atoms, and 16 amu for one O atom).
